NIANTIC, CT (WFSB) - Michelle Troconis remained behind bars on Monday after jurors returned a guilty verdict Friday morning.
The state Department of Correction on Monday released her booking photo.
Troconis woke up at Saturday at York Correctional in Niantic.
She arrived at the prison Friday evening after she was found guilty of all charges and was expected to stay there at least through the weekend
Despite Troconis’ defense attorney Jon Schoenhorn stressing she was not a flight risk, the judge raised her bond from $2 million to $6 million on Friday.
According to her lawyer, that amount was too steep for her to get out immediately, but he expected her to be out soon.
The prosecution asked the judge for her to be placed on GPS monitoring if she makes bail.
Schoenhorn said he was focused getting bond for his client and filing post-trial motions.
According to former state chief attorney Chris Morano, all motions must be filed within the next five days to be successful.
May 31 is when sentencing was scheduled for Troconis.
She faces a maximum of 50 years in prison.
